A B S T R A C T Title: Solenoid valve, particularly for a removing apparatus for a milking set. This valve may be used for operating a removing apparatus for a milkingset. It has such low energy consumption, that simple batteries may be used so that a cow-shed need not be provided with electric current conduits. It is characterized in that the valve (7) is a three-way valve and the valve carrier (6) is adapted to be moved by hand (22) against the force of the spring (18) into the closed valve position, in which the permanent magnet (14) is retained under the influence of the soft iron core (15) of the solenoid (15, 16), the fluid conduits (4, 5) opening into apertures (2, 3) in a planar surface of a connection block (1) and the valve body (7) being cup shaped of such dimensions and shape that it mutually communicates in the other valve position the outlet apertures (2, 3) while sealing with the planar surface, the valve carrier being a lever (6), which is rotatable around a pivot (13) provided in the connection block (1), the valve body (7) being secured to said lever adjacent to its pivot (13), the permanent magnet (14) being secured to the end of the lever (6) which is remote from the pivot (13).
